Transaction 62c59ef1189278f45bf5edba73c2a4d56e309f40f8bccad3ee3f717e3ef2c328

1 Input
2 Outputs
  • 62c59ef1189278f45bf5edba73c2a4d56e309f40f8bccad3ee3f717e3ef2c328:0
  • value  1331318
    address  1CTasp3c95ZurU1M48f8BgrbDmL3FMfkkF
  • 62c59ef1189278f45bf5edba73c2a4d56e309f40f8bccad3ee3f717e3ef2c328:1
  • value  12650800
    address  3HDBhTP3RcrK448cWZb2SCQVrdWgiNgNqM